Winter '09 5.4 Release
Widen Appliance & Source Controller (Version 1.0)
Site Overview
- Search View
- The Search View provides end users with a quick way to search for assets using the same searching power that exists within the Digital Asset Management application.
- It allows users to create and save custom searches, create personal collections of assets, and keep track of all your recent searches.
- Browse View
- The Browse View provides end users with a way to navigate the Appliance server easily within a web browser.
- It will also let end users keep their workspace organized.
- Users will also be able to create shortcuts to folders as well as keep track of their browsing history.
- Processing View
- The Processing View will allow users to see the progress of actions that occur within the Source Controller application.
- It will also allow users to reprocess actions should the need arise.
- Notifications View
- The Notifications View provides end users with a way quickly and easily keep track of what is happening with specific assets within the application.
- Messages
- The Messages button allows end users to stay in the loop with actions that change the searching or browsing perspective.
- Some examples of changes that would trigger a message to appear would be file or folder renames.
- Glue
- The Glue button lets the end user know if they have the desktop application Glue running on their workstation.
- It will also help the end user know whether or not they are running the most up-to-date version of the application.

- Asset / Batching Panel
- Asset Panel
- Details Tab: displays a preview of the working version and provides users with a way to perform both Source Controller and Glue actions on the version.
- Version Preview
- Source Controller Actions
- Watch / Stop Watching: Allows the user to keep track of all actions that are performed on a specific asset.
- Unlink / Link: Allows the administrator to break all links to the working version of the asset so that users who are directly linking to the file in InDesign, or other Adobe products, cannot package the file they are working on and send it off to the printers.
- Stored Only in Collective / Distribute to Appliance: Allows administrators to save space on the Appliance server by only storing the file within the Collective. The assets will still be searchable within Source Controller, they will just not be stored locally.
- Delete: Removes the asset from Source Controller permanently.
- Glue File Actions
- Glue file actions allow users to run custom scripts on the Adobe applications.
- They also allow users to perform other actions on the appliance server such as reveal files on the appliance server without having to navigate to them.

- Versions Tab
- Version Previews
- Available in DAM / Hide in DAM
- Allows users to determine whether or not any of the versions of the asset appear in Digital Asset Management when a user performs a search.
- Make Working Version
- Allows users to make any of the versions of an asset the version that should be replicated to the appliance server.
- This allows users to work on older versions of an asset should an administrator decide they wish to use the older version over a newer one.
- Download version not on Appliance
- Allows users to gain access to a version of an asset that is not stored on the appliance.
